How long have you _ from university?A graduated B been away C left D been graduated 选什么?为什么?

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/28 08:06:22
How long have you _ from university?A graduated B been away C left D been graduated 选什么?为什么?

How long have you _ from university?A graduated B been away C left D been graduated 选什么?为什么?
How long have you _ from university?
A graduated B been away C left D been graduated 选什么?为什么?

How long have you _ from university?A graduated B been away C left D been graduated 选什么?为什么?
B
这个是完成时态,表示一段时间的,所以不能跟短暂性的动词
graduate和left都是表示“时间点”的动词,短暂性,不能用的
D项不对,be加graduated表示被动了
这里只能选B,表示“你离开学校多久了?”,就是你毕业多久的意思
很简单的题

A,have加过去式

D
A,C都是瞬间动词,不能与how long连用。
B 离开,不再。
been graduated be动词+形容词,表示状态,已毕业的。

你大学毕业多久了?
注意是How long,所以要用延时性动词
A瞬时性动词
B不对,意思不准确,be away是离开而不是毕业
C瞬时性动词
D对,be graduated是graduated的延时性动词